Technical Specifications

Energy & Power
  • Energy Storage: 100kWh LifePO4
  • Output Power: 80kW
  • Output Voltage: DC200V~1000V
  • Output Current: 0~200A
  • AC Recharge: Type2 max 20kW
Interface & Control
  • Display: 7-inch touch screen
  • Charging Guns: CCS2 + GBT, 7m length
  • Operation: RFID / Password / OCPP1.6J
  • Thermal Management: Liquid Cooling System
Physical Specifications
  • Size: 2034.5 x 1186 x 1118mm
  • Weight: ≤1300kg
  • Operating Temperature: -10°C ~ 60°C
  • Protection Rating: IP54
Recharge Methods
  • AC Charging: Type2 Gun (max 20kW)
  • DC Charging: CCS2 Gun for fast recharge
  • Grid Connection: Standard AC input
  • Solar Compatible: Optional solar integration
